Searched defs:smbus (Results 1 - 2 of 2) sorted by relevance
/illumos-gate/usr/src/uts/sun4u/sys/i2c/nexus/ |
H A D | smbus.h | 122 * smbus event mode selection. select poll or interrupt mode 152 typedef struct smbus { struct
|
/illumos-gate/usr/src/uts/sun4u/io/i2c/nexus/ |
H A D | smbus.c | 48 #include <sys/i2c/nexus/smbus.h> 53 static uint_t smbus_intr_cmn(smbus_t *smbus, char *src); 64 static void smbus_free_regs(smbus_t *smbus); 65 static int smbus_setup_regs(dev_info_t *dip, smbus_t *smbus); 69 static int smbus_rd(smbus_t *smbus); 70 static int smbus_wr(smbus_t *smbus); 71 static void smbus_put(smbus_t *smbus, uint8_t reg, uint8_t data, uint8_t flags); 72 static uint8_t smbus_get(smbus_t *smbus, uint8_t reg); 75 static int smbus_switch(smbus_t *smbus); 253 smbus_interrupts_on(smbus_t *smbus) argument 268 smbus_interrupts_off(smbus_t *smbus) argument 285 smbus_t *smbus; local 327 smbus_t *smbus; local 575 smbus_setup_regs(dev_info_t *dip, smbus_t *smbus) argument 623 smbus_free_regs(smbus_t *smbus) argument 655 smbus_t *smbus; local 672 smbus_t *smbus; local 686 smbus_acquire(smbus_t *smbus, dev_info_t *dip, i2c_transfer_t *tp) argument 719 smbus_release(smbus_t *smbus) argument 734 smbus_put(smbus_t *smbus, uint8_t reg, uint8_t data, uint8_t flags) argument 756 smbus_get(smbus_t *smbus, uint8_t reg) argument 785 smbus_wait_idle(smbus_t *smbus) argument 804 smbus_t *smbus; local 905 smbus_switch(smbus_t *smbus) argument 956 smbus_t *smbus = (smbus_t *)arg; local 980 smbus_t *smbus = (smbus_t *)arg; local 1019 smbus_intr_cmn(smbus_t *smbus, char *src) argument 1199 smbus_wr(smbus_t *smbus) argument 1306 smbus_rd(smbus_t *smbus) argument [all...] |
Completed in 65 milliseconds